Background
The miniature circuit breaker is widely applied to a low-voltage distribution network, is mainly used in various places such as industry, commerce, high-rise and civil residence and can perform overcurrent protection and leakage protection on electric equipment such as a motor, a distribution line and a lighting circuit. The traditional small circuit breaker needs manual operation to complete the opening and closing actions. With the development of intelligent power grids in China, on the premise of requiring safe operation of the power grids, the realization of intellectualization of control of electric appliances is more and more urgent. In order to cope with new situation changes, the existing miniature circuit breaker is provided with an automatic reclosing function. The electric operating mechanism of the miniature circuit breaker is an accessory for remotely controlling communication or logically controlling an electric switching-off and switching-on circuit breaker according to a CPU program, and can also be directly matched with a prepayment electric energy meter for use, thereby realizing automatic switching-on of the electric energy meter for arrearage switching-off and payment compensation. The utility model provides an thing networking circuit breaker, includes circuit breaker unit, the automatic reclosing device who assembles mutually with circuit breaker unit, its characterized in that: the automatic coincidence device comprises a shell, an electric operating mechanism and a control circuit board, wherein the electric operating mechanism and the control circuit board are arranged in the shell, a wiring groove is formed in the shell of the circuit breaker unit, a protective cover plate covering the wiring groove is arranged on the shell, a threading hole communicated with the wiring groove is formed in the shell, a power-taking sampling module is arranged in the wiring groove and comprises a plurality of wires and plug-in terminals, the plug-in terminals are arranged in the wiring groove and are arranged at one ends of the wires, the plug-in terminals are plugged with the control circuit board, a plurality of through holes through which the wires can pass are formed in the wiring groove, and the other ends of the wires respectively pass through the through holes and are connected to a plurality of magnet yokes in the circuit breaker unit.

The internet of things breaker of claim 1, wherein: one end of the protective cover plate is provided with a clamping plate extending in the threading hole, a clamping block matched with the clamping plate is arranged in the threading hole of the shell, and the clamping block is clamped on the clamping plate and forms clamping matching of the shell and the protective cover plate.
